[Qemu-devel] [PULL 22/25] xen: Replace few mentions of xend by libxl


From: Anthony PERARD
Subject: [Qemu-devel] [PULL 22/25] xen: Replace few mentions of xend by libxl
Date: Thu, 10 Jan 2019 13:49:14 +0000

xend have been replaced by libxenlight (libxl) for many Xen releases
now.
